CYLINDRICAL CORNER PAD EVALUATION,

Abstract

The cushioning properties of cylindrical corner pads cut from a pre-foamedcylinder, six inches in diameter, of polyethylene foam were investigated.The performance characteristics of the cylindrical corner pads werecompared with conventional rectangular pads. The free-fall drop testswere performed. Cylindrical corner pads split under a test load ofapproximately 40 pounds. Definite signs of weakness were revealed at theseams. The cylindrical corner pads were considered inferior to theconventional rectangular corner pads and unsuitable for use with loadscomparable to the one used in this study. (Author, modified-PL)
